About The Position

The Child Life Activity Technician provides a variety of indirect and direct patient care, under the supervision of Child Life Specialists in the Muma Children’s Hospital. Demonstrate knowledge of child development and appropriate activities for age groups required. The ability to provide a therapeutic and safe environment for individuals and groups. Exhibit and deliver strong customer service skills with patients, families, students, volunteer staff and the health care team. Provide oversight to volunteer and Pet Therapy programs, work with the community in providing high quality events for patients and families. Demonstrate the ability to assist patients and families in coping with the stress of hospitalization through assessment of the individual by providing normalizing activities appropriate for their developmental age. Responsible for performing job duties in accordance with the mission, vision, and values of Tampa General Hospital.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Applicants with HS Diploma must have at least 10 hours of course work in Child Development, Family Studies, Education, Psychology, Florida Department of Children and Families Birth thorough Five Training Certificate along with 1 year of relevant experience in pediatric setting.
  • BLS required within 60 days of employment
  • Must be available to work 10:00 a.m. – 7:30 p.m. every Wednesday, Thursday, and Saturday, plus every other Friday (64 hours per pay period).
